VB界面特效SKIN皮肤大全.rar

VB(Visual Basic)是微软公司推出的一种面向对象的编程语言,尤其在开发Windows应用程序方面具有广泛的应用。VB界面特效SKIN皮肤大全集是为VB开发者提供的一套丰富的界面美化资源,它可以帮助开发者创建出具有吸引力且用户体验良好的应用程序界面。皮肤(SKIN)是一种可以改变程序界面外观的设计元素,通过更换不同的皮肤,用户可以根据个人喜好定制应用的视觉样式。这篇内容我们将详细探讨VB界面特效和SKIN皮肤的相关知识点: 1. **VB界面设计基础**:VB界面设计主要包括窗体(Form)设计、控件(Control)布局以及事件处理。开发者可以通过VB集成开发环境(IDE)拖放控件,如按钮、文本框、标签等,来构建用户界面。同时,可以设置控件属性,如大小、位置、颜色、字体等,来调整界面的显示效果。 2. **皮肤系统**:皮肤系统是VB界面特效的核心,它允许开发者使用预定义的图形和颜色方案来改变控件的外观。VB SKIN通常包含一套图像文件和配置数据,用于定义控件在不同状态下的外观,如鼠标悬停、点击或选中时的样式。 3. **使用皮肤库**:VB SKIN皮肤大全中包含多种预设的皮肤样式,开发者可以直接导入并应用到自己的项目中,极大地节省了设计时间。皮肤库通常提供XML或者二进制格式的配置文件,通过解析这些文件,VB程序可以在运行时动态加载和切换皮肤。 4. **自定义皮肤**:除了使用现成的皮肤,开发者也可以根据需求自行设计和创建新的皮肤。这涉及到图形设计软件的使用,如Photoshop或GIMP,以及理解皮肤配置文件的结构。 5. **皮肤引擎**:为了实现皮肤的动态加载和应用,VB程序需要一个皮肤引擎。皮肤引擎是一个库或组件,负责解析皮肤文件,将皮肤应用到界面上的各个控件。例如,ATL skinning engine和MSComCtl库都是VB中常用的皮肤引擎。 6. **事件处理与交互**:在应用皮肤的同时,开发者还需要确保界面的交互功能正常工作。这意味着需要编写代码处理各种用户事件,如点击、滑动等,确保在不同皮肤下,控件的功能不会受到影响。 7. **优化性能**:尽管皮肤能显著提升界面的美观度,但过大的皮肤文件或复杂的皮肤设计可能会影响程序的运行效率。因此,在选择和设计皮肤时,需要平衡视觉效果和性能之间的关系。 8. **兼容性与跨平台**:VB界面特效和SKIN皮肤可能受到操作系统版本和分辨率的影响,因此开发者需要注意测试不同环境下的兼容性。随着移动设备的普及,考虑跨平台支持也是必要的。 VB界面特效SKIN皮肤大全为开发者提供了丰富的界面设计资源,通过合理应用,可以打造出个性化的、引人入胜的用户界面,提升应用的整体体验。然而,设计良好的界面不仅在于视觉效果,还需要兼顾功能性和易用性,这也是VB界面设计的重要原则。
rar 文件大小:700.21KB